Tools: Bible, pen, notebook or pad.
Goal - Determine what you would like to be at the center of your being ( for example: "To be a fully devoted disciple" "Holiness" "To live out the Great Commission every day"). Keep it concise.
Question: What do you consider to be the goal of your life?
Scripture: Read Psalm 139 thoughtfully, looking for ways this passage might help you determine your basic desire. Then read John 15:1-17.
Response: Ask the Lord to help you determine your basic desire and to confirm it. Ask God to help you increase your self-understanding.
Prayer Take a few moments to thank the Lord for guiding you through these passages and for helping you determine your basic desire. Ask the Lord to help you understand yourself better.
